Not being active shouldn’t be an option since there is immense harm to leading an inactive life. Let’s look at how and why we should definitely choose an active life!

  1. Being active prolongs your lifespan: Premature death looks inevitable after all the planet is going through right? If climate change doesn’t end us all after all pollution, obesity and an unhealthy lifestyle definitely look like it will. Leading an active lifestyle is definitely going to cut down our premature deaths by at least 30%. It’s one life, make it active ya’ll!
  2. Saves that heart: Yep, being active is directly linked to your heart’s health. Unless you’ve got spades of those to spare, being active and eating healthy should help keep your health healthy. Regular activity will ensure that the risk of heart diseases and strokes are down 50%. Those are the best chances we’ve got right now, so take them! 
  3. Happy you: That’s not just something to get you out of bed. Being active means your brain produces more serotonin (the happy hormone), endorphins and dopamine. That’s a really good high if you ask me, so get yourself off that couch! 
  4. Helps mental health: There’s a reason your parents tell you to get some fresh air and exercise when you’re feeling down. Increased physical activity has been proven to help mental health issues like anxiety, stress, and depression. So when you’re having those Monday blues, you know what to do! 
  5. Reduces back pain: How many of us suffer from an office back where we’re so used to crouching that we fear we’re going to permanently suffer from back pain? I can almost see you nodding. Go get active because good blood circulation is going to get the required nutrients to that soft back tissue and give it some much needed relief.
  6. Stronger bones and muscles: You know you have to be made of strong stuff right? Which literacy just means strong bones. Physical activity means more tissue is formed around the bones and this ensures the bones to be stronger. Ditch your Horlicks (not the milk though).
  7. Maintains a healthy weight: At this day and age, a healthy weight ensures a healthy mind. Being physically active ensures we burn all the unnecessary weight each day and prevent the storage of fat!
  8. Helps in Concentration: With our fast paced world, our concentration span is taking a hit. Aerobic activity can improve our focus mentally which will help with more tasks!
